Shop A sells a 2 kg bag of rice for $3.80. Shop B sells a 5 kg bag of the same rice for $9.00. Which shop offers the better value, and what is the unit price per kilogram at that shop?

Worked Solution
Step 1: Find the unit rate at Shop A.
$3.80 ÷ 2 = $1.90 per kg
Step 2: Find the unit rate at Shop B.
$9.00 ÷ 5 = $1.80 per kg
Step 3: Compare the two unit rates.
$1.80 < $1.90
Shop B offers the better value at $1.80 per kg.
Answer: $1.80 per kg (Shop B)
